Banco Santander S.A. boosted its stake in PACCAR Inc. (NASDAQ:PCAR - Free Report) by 2,681.2% in the first qu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 74,007 shares of the company's stock after purchasing an additional 71,346 shares during the period. Banco Santander S.A.'s holdings in PACCAR were worth $7,206,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

PACCAR (NASDAQ:PCAR -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, July 22nd. The company reported $1.37 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$1.28 by $0.09. PACCAR had a return on equity of 18.25% and a net margin of 9.88%. The business had revenue of $6.96 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$7.02 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$2.13 EPS. PACCAR's revenue for the quarter was down 15.7%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, equities analysts expect that PACCAR Inc. will post 7.57 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

PACCAR Company Profile
(
Free Report)
PACCAR Inc designs, manufactures, and distributes light, medium, and heavy-duty commercial trucks in the United States, Canada, Europe, Mexico, South America, Australia, and internationally. It operates through three segments: Truck, Parts, and Financial Services. The Truck segment designs, manufactures, and distributes trucks for the over-the-road and off-highway hauling of commercial and consumer goods.
